Vandrad the Viking; Or, The Feud and the Spell by J. Storer Clouston is a captivating historical adventure that transports readers to the Viking Age. The narrative follows the heroic journey of Vandrad, a brave and noble Viking, who grapples with themes of honor, love, and revenge amidst the brutal backdrop of Norse mythology. The plot thickens with a deep-rooted feud involving ancient spells and supernatural elements that challenge Vandrad's courage and cleverness. Clouston’s vivid storytelling and richly drawn characters bring to life the struggles of Viking society, exploring the complexities of loyalty and familial ties.
